A Sweet Pickle (1925)
“Handy girl” at a local bakery Molly is sent to deliver a cake to a wealthy customer's home. Upon arriving, Molly learns that the household is hosting a party but has exactly thirteen guests—an unlucky number. To break the bad luck, Jack, the son of the house insists that his mother invite Molly to join the party as the fourteenth guest. This arrangement sparks jealousy in Flora, a wealthy girl who is in love with Jack. To sabotage her, the jealous rival takes Molly and dresses her in a ridiculous, unflattering outfit to embarrass her in front of the high-society crowd. Molly keeps her head and comes out a winner.
